Global fitting

The global workflow fits a shared AGN continuum followed by all requested emission complexes that pass their coverage policies.

result = qsospec.fit_global_lines(
    spectrum,
    global_config=qsospec.GlobalContinuumConfig(),
    uncertainty_config=qsospec.UncertaintyConfig(covariance=True),
)

Default model

  • Pivoted power law.

  • Independently broadened UV and optical Fe II templates when covered.

  • Continuous KD13-style Balmer bound-free plus high-order series component.

  • Auto-enabled covered line recipes, including Lyα/N V, C IV, C III], Mg II, optical complexes, and Paschen/NIR complexes.

Recipe selection

complexes=None selects all covered auto-enabled recipes. An empty list performs a continuum-only fit. An explicit sequence limits fitting:

result = qsospec.fit_global_lines(
    spectrum,
    complexes=["lya_nv", "civ", "ciii", "mgii"],
)

Inspect result.complex_statuses before assuming a requested complex was fitted. Scientific measurements are stored in each successful result.line_complexes[recipe_id].metrics mapping.

Continuum configuration

Use qsospec.GlobalContinuumConfig for continuum windows, components, clipping, and optimizer settings. When Lyα has usable coverage and no explicit global configuration is supplied, the workflow uses red-side Lyα-safe continuum windows automatically.

See Continuum and preprocessing model, Recipe reference, and Configuration reference.
